- ·上一篇教育:excel表格怎么计算上四分位数
- ·下一篇教育:excel表格怎么快速编辑单元
excel表格怎么合并多列内容
1.如何把Excel表格的多列数据合并?
把Excel表格的多列数据合并的方法:
以下图为例,现需将表格红色边框内的多列内容,合并在右侧枚红色边框的一列。
1.在F2表格内输入“=”。
2.输入完可以得到这样的效果。
3.逐步在F3输入“=B3&C3&D3&E3”,F4输入“=B4&C24&D4&E4”……可以得到相应效果。
4.还有简便的方式:拖拽格式,得到效果。选中表格,拖拽右下角的“+”往下拖拽即可。
2.如何在 Excel 中快速将多列数据合并到一列
可以利用VBA来实现快速将多列数据合并到一列
软件版本:Office2007
方法如下:
1.将其余列内容合并到A列中:
2.Alt+F11,输入代码如下:
3.F5执行代码,结果如下:
3.excel:请问如何将多列合并成一列
这样的问题是必须用宏来完成的
宏代码如下:
Sub yueliang()
Dim i, j, r As Integer
r = 1
For i = 21 To 3 Step -1
j = Cells(65536, i).End(xlUp).Row
Range(Cells(6, i), Cells(j , i)).Copy Cells(r, 25)
r = r + j -5
Next
End Sub
改好的表已发到你的邮箱,请查改。
4.excel怎么把列数据合并
试试excel的“内容重排”功能:
在2003版,单击“编辑——填充——内容重排”,可以找到内容重排命令。
默认情况下,Excel 2007的内容重排功能是被关闭的,需要手动开启。具体操作方法是:单击“Office按钮”-“Excel选项”-“自定义”,在“从下列位置选择命令”里选择“所有命令”,在下面的命令列表中拖动找到“内容重排”点击“添加”即可,确定退出。然后在快速工具栏中可以看到“内容重排”按钮。
excel2010的内容重排换了个名字,称做“两端对齐”。依次单击“开始”选项卡——“编辑”组——“填充”按钮——“两端对齐”菜单项,可以找到Excel 2010的内容重排命令。
excel内容重排有什么用呢?
内容重排的功能就是将一个单元格的内容按照设定的列宽向下分配到多个单元格中。
当需要把文本按照设定的列宽向下分配到多个单元格中,就需要用到内容重排。比如在A1单元格中输入: 窝窝欢迎你的光临,然后将A列调整到两个字符宽度,点"编辑"->;"填充"->;"内容重排",A1内容变为"窝窝",A2为"欢迎",A3为"你的",A4内容变为"光临"。
5.怎样将Excel多列内容合并成一行
E1=INDIRECT(TEXT(***ALL(IF($A$2:$C$8<>"",ROW($A$2:$C$8)*100+COLUMN($A$2:$C$8),4^8),COLUMN(A1)),"r0c00"),)&""
或者
E2=IF(COLUMN(A1)>COUNTA($A$2:$C$8),"",INDEX($A$1:$C$8,MOD(***ALL(IF($A$2:$C$8<>"",ROW($A$2:$C$8)/100+COLUMN($A$2:$C$8),4^8),COLUMN(A1)),1)*100,INT(***ALL(IF($A$2:$C$8<>"",ROW($A$2:$C$8)/100+COLUMN($A$2:$C$8),4^8),COLUMN(A1)))))
数组公式向右复制【数组公式,公式输完后,光标放在公式编辑栏同时按下CTRL+SHIFT+回车键,使数组公式生效】